Adani Group is one of India’s largest infrastructure companies with interests in ports, logistics, energy, and mining. Founded in 1988, Adani is rapidly expanding in renewable energy and infrastructure. Adani recruits engineers for technology, automation, and infrastructure projects.
Headquarters: Ahmedabad, India
Employees: 23,000+ globally
Industry: Infrastructure, Energy, Ports
Revenue: $29+ Billion USD (2023)

Problem: A train travels 240 km in 3 hours. What is its average speed in km/hr?
Solution: Average Speed = Total Distance / Total Time Average Speed = 240 km / 3 hours = 80 km/hr
Explanation: The average speed is calculated by dividing the total distance covered by the total time taken.
Answer: 80 km/hr
Problem: If 15 workers can complete a project in 20 days, how many workers are needed to complete the same project in 12 days?
Solution: This is an inverse proportion problem. Workers × Days = Constant 15 × 20 = W × 12 300 = 12W W = 25 workers
Explanation: More workers are needed to complete the work in fewer days. The relationship is inversely proportional.
Answer: 25 workers
Problem: Find the next number in the series: 2, 6, 12, 20, 30, ?
Solution: Pattern analysis: 2 = 1 × 2 6 = 2 × 3 12 = 3 × 4 20 = 4 × 5 30 = 5 × 6 Next = 6 × 7 = 42
Explanation: Each term is the product of two consecutive integers (n × (n+1)).
Answer: 42
Problem: What is the time complexity of binary search algorithm?
Solution: Time Complexity: O(log n) Space Complexity: O(1) for iterative, O(log n) for recursive
Explanation: Binary search divides the search space in half at each step. For an array of size n, it takes log₂(n) steps in the worst case.
Answer: O(log n)

Adani placement process includes: 1. Online Assessment (90 minutes) - Coding/aptitude questions. 2. Technical Interview Round 1 (60 minutes) - Technical concepts. 3. Technical Interview Round 2 (60 minutes) - Advanced concepts and projects. 4. HR Interview (30 minutes) - Motivation and company fit. Total duration: 2-3 weeks from application to offer.
Adani eligibility criteria for freshers 2025 include: Degree required: B.Tech/B.E./M.Tech/MCA in relevant fields. Batch: Final year students and recent graduates. Academic Record: Typically 7.0+ CGPA or 70%. Backlogs: No active backlogs. Additional: Strong technical and problem-solving skills.
Adani salary for freshers (2025): Software Engineer/Analyst: ₹8-15 LPA (CTC, including base salary, bonus, and benefits). The compensation varies by location and role. Adani offers competitive packages with excellent growth opportunities.
